Q: How do I get a locker in the changing rooms? A: New starters at Corvane Works are assigned a locker automatically in their first week; check the laminated sheet on the changing-room noticeboard for your name and locker number. Bring your own padlock if you want extra security, though each locker has a built-in keypad lock. To set up your locker for first use, enter the code below.

badge for yahif-bahaf: bdg-XUBUM-7

Ticket: Config drift in formula sandbox hosts

For Wednesday's sync: the Thornapple formula-sandbox fleet has drifted from its declared baseline. Three hosts are running with relaxed CPU quotas and an older syscall allowlist, which weakens isolation for user-supplied formulas. We believe a manual hotfix in March was never folded back into the provisioning templates. Proposal: quarantine the drifted hosts, re-image from the baseline, and add a nightly drift audit. The intended baseline configuration is listed below.

config for yahof-tajop:
zorath:
  pin: 7493
  metrics_host: metrics.zorath.tolvaqsys.internal
  tenant: praiel
  seal: seal_fd9cd4f1

Ticket: Date-format drift between Larkspur regions

On-call: we found configuration drift in the Larkspur localization service. The Meridane region renders dates as day-month-year while Ostwick still shows month-day-year for the same locale, causing customer confusion on invoices. Root cause appears to be a hand-edited prod override that never made it into the template repo. Please reconcile against source control. The current (drifted) production configuration reads as follows.

service settings:
[druix]
host = druix.zemvargrid.example
user = druix_svc
database = druix_prod

CI note for the Framehouse transcoding farm: runs on the vexel-encode pool started flaking after we bumped the worker AMI last Tuesday. Turns out the GPU driver pin in the base image drifted, so half the h265 jobs segfault mid-chunk. We've re-pinned the driver and quarantined the bad agents. Security-wise, nothing left the sandbox — the crash happens before any artifact upload. Retest of the full matrix is green as of this morning. The exact build we verified against is listed below.

trace token, bagag-kawep: htk6_d2d45a